Transaction 88134330955f0f7aaafcaccc0d9ed3e0368d59b83d12f96f5361539f026253a2
1 Input
1 Output
-
88134330955f0f7aaafcaccc0d9ed3e0368d59b83d12f96f5361539f026253a2:0
- value
- 24245
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04ec6f027d452a86444cbbdb08419f02bc2c7c83 OP_EQUAL
- address
- 3293s1QWZDiDTnt9g1y9DxsyJo5mHXxF9R